In 2024, James Beard recognized Peppermill as a Las Vegas timeless classic! Since 1972, Peppermill Restaurant & Fireside Lounge has served timeless favorites and appeal. So, this America’s Classics Award for “locally owned restaurants that serve quality food and reflect the character of their communities” is something we already knew!

Why is the Peppermill famous in Las Vegas?

What movie was filmed at the Peppermill?

Most notably, Peppermill Las Vegas is part of the world of Sam and Ginger from the movie Casino! Scenes from the classic movie, along with other famous films, TV shows, and music videos, were brought to life here. 

What movie was filmed at the Peppermill?

Peppermill Vegas is also a favorite of many celebrities, including Penn Jillette of one of Vegas’s favorite performing duos Penn & Teller, who had a custom replica of the diner’s famous velvet seating booths recreated and installed in his home!

Celebrity sightings at Peppermill Las Vegas include Dean Martin, Jerry Lewis, Elvis Presley, Guy Fieri, Criss Angel, and Floyd Mayweather, to name a few.

Movies, TV shows, and music videos with scenes filmed inside Peppermill Las Vegas

Movies, TV shows, and music videos with scenes filmed inside Peppermill Las Vegas

  • Casino
  • Show Girls
  • The Cotton Club
  • “CSI: Vegas”
  • “The Holly Madison Show”
  • “Giada at Home”
  • Adam Lambert’s “Another Lonely Night” music video
  • Carlos Santana’s “Feeling it Coming Back” music video
  • Avenged Sevenfold’s “Bat Country” music video

The Peppermill’s menu and pricing still echoes retro diners

The Peppermill’s menu and pricing still echoes retro diners, offering generous portions at pocket-friendly prices. You can indulge in a meal and a cocktail for about $15 when dining off their happy hour menu, making it a truly affordable experience.

Tips for visiting Peppermill Las Vegas

Visit during happy hour, which runs daily from 3 to 6 pm, for a classic Vegas dining experience without the modern-day Vegas prices. During this time, you can enjoy signature cocktails and appetizers at discounted prices, making it the perfect time to experience the Peppermill vibe on a budget.

Consider rideshare options for arrival. While parking at Peppermill is free, it’s important to note that there are minimal spots. However, alternative parking options are available nearby, such as the Resorts World or Fontainebleau parking lots, which are just a short walk away.

Don’t worry about reservations. Peppermill has a diner-style atmosphere that says come on in! Unlike other popular Vegas restaurants, reservations are usually not required here. However, if you’re planning a visit during a peak time or for a special event, you can call to reserve a table a few days ahead.

For the best photos, visit at dusk when the Peppermill’s neon lights outside begin to glow. 

Don’t miss the Fireside Lounge inside the Peppermill

Don’t miss the Fireside Lounge inside. This gem serves appetizers amidst plush velvet seating and a centerpiece flaming reflection pool. It’s the perfect ambiance to enjoy one of Peppermill’s signature colorful cocktails.
